• Oklahoma, ranked No. 13 in the Associated Press' media poll, and Baylor, ranked No. 9, met for the 11th consecutive time with both teams ranked.  This is the longest such streak for the Sooners against one opponent.

• No. 9 Baylor defeated No. 13 Oklahoma, 57-47. All four of OU's losses have come to teams ranked in the top 10.

• Amanda Thompson collected double-digit rebounds for the eighth time this season.  Thompson averages 9.5 rebounds, second best in the Big 12.

• Oklahoma's 19-of-63 (.302) field goal and 1-of-15 (.067) 3-point shooting were its lowest marks of the season.

• The Sooners were a perfect 8-for-8 from the free throw line. OU's eight free throw attempts were its second-fewest this season following four against Georgia.

• Brittney Griner's 11 blocks were the most ever by an opposing player.

• Despite playing only 13 minutes because of foul trouble, Abi Olajuwon scored 10 points for her 11th double-digit scoring game of the season.

• Danielle Robinson scored exactly 15 points for the second straight game and for three out of the last four.
